
About Us
Seeds of Jesus Daycare, LLC founded in February of 2006 as a Home family Day care license for 9 children. Since my husband and I started this family business we were planning to transform our business in a Large home Family Infant and Toddler Day Care. In June of 2012 we found the 12 Mary Ella Dr.
Suite F location available for a daycare center. We entered at the business as Large Family Daycare for 12 children. After 6 months we become a Daycare Center with license for 36 children. Seeds of Jesus Day Care, LLC is a Christian environment for children ages between 6 weeks to 10 years old.

Mission Statement
Our mission is to work together to build a safe, respectful, and nurturing environment focused on maximizing each child’s sense of wellbeing and acquisition of skills for life and learning. By partnering with parents and families we aim to provide a positive bilingual and enriching learning experience to each child. In addition, we aim to provide a Christ-centered, high-quality education and to work in unison with the home to nurture our students’ intellectual, spiritual, social, emotional, and physical growth to prepare them for responsible service in the kingdom of God.
Vision Statement
To see the children of SOJDC grow spiritually, emotionally, and academically reaching their individual potential successfully.
